Residency Calendar Planner

A Next.js application to help track and plan residency days across different countries. This tool helps users manage their time between France, Brazil, and other countries while keeping track of residency requirements.

Features

  • Interactive calendar interface for the year 2025
  • Track days spent in France, Brazil, and other countries
  • Single-click date selection for individual days
  • Bulk selection for entire months
  • Automatic counting of days per country
  • Residency requirement tracking (183 days for France)
  • Fiscal residency status monitoring
  • PNG export functionality
  • Persistent storage using localStorage
  • Responsive grid layout
  • Color-coded countries for easy visualization:
    • France: Blue
    • Brazil: Green
    • Other: Gray

Tech Stack

  • Framework: Next.js 15.1.6
  • Language: TypeScript
  • Styling: Tailwind CSS 3.4.1
  • UI Components:
    • Shadcn UI components
    • Lucide React 0.473.0 for icons
  • Export: html2canvas for PNG generation
  • State Management: React useState + localStorage for persistence
  • Development Tools:
    • ESLint for code linting
    • TurboPack for fast development builds

Usage

  • Click on any date to cycle through countries:
    • First click: Sets to France (Blue)
    • Second click: Sets to Brazil (Green)
    • Third click: Sets to Other (Gray)
  • Use the "Select Month" button to apply the same logic to entire months
  • The top bar shows the total days count for each country
  • An alert will show how many more days are needed in France to meet the 184-day requirement
